Hammers expect no problems from Arnie

(Photo by Avril Husband/West Ham United via Getty Images) 

West Ham insiders do not expect strike action or a cry baby reaction from Marko Arnautovic as his transfer saga continues.

The club revealed to CandH yesterday that the Chinese interest may not yet be at an end but any signs of another Dimitri Payet scenario is unlikely to be treated with kid gloves.

A top club insider – speaking to us on the phone – said: “The situation surrounding Payet were entirely different where some personal issues were involved.

“Given the circumstances, it was tough to start introducing sanctions against him as it was clear he had to return to France for a number of  emotional reasons.”

He indicated, however, that the club always had measures available, to deal with situations where a player may use the same tactics as Payet to force a move for financial reasons.

He added: “Arnie has been training and the decision not to play at Bournemouth was mutual between himself and the manager – there is no problem.”
